Admiral Falyn wrote:I was reading through the High elf codex, and found a couple of references to Loec. what units would fit into a loec based army, what would be the paint scheam, and would it be a cool army?


Loec is the elven trickster god, also the god of laughter and dance. He is associated with the Wood Elf Wardancers (at least in the BL novel Guardians of the Forest). He is also associated with the Shadow Warriors of Nagarythe (http://warhammeronline.wikia.com/wiki/Loec).

So, for a High Elven army, one with predominately Shadow Warriors would be appropriate. I have no idea how effective is would be though.
